502. God Is Calling Thee

1 Is God calling thee, O guilty sinner?—
Satan has long on thee imposed—
Or has the Spirit gone forever?
Is thy heart’s door against Him closed.

Refrain:
Come, sinner, God is calling thee;
Come, sinner, God is calling thee;
He is pleading, interceding;
Come, God is calling thee.

2 Is God calling thee? Wilt thou not hear Him?
Sinner, He’s pleading now for thee;
In pity His Spirit draws thee near Him,
Mercy and love are shown so free. [Refrain]

3 Is God calling thee in great compassion?
Then let thy heart this Christ receive;
He died on the cross to seal thy pardon;
How canst thou thus His Spirit grieve? [Refrain]

4 Is God calling thee? Then wait no longer;
Canst thou His pleading voice despise?
If thou wilt obey, ’twill make thee stronger—
From sin and guilt thou canst arise. [Refrain]

5 Yes, God’s calling me, and shall I slight Him?
With this vain world for aye be lost?
For His greater love I’ll not betray Him,
No, I’ll be His at any cost. [Refrain]

Text Information
First Line: Is God calling thee, O guilty sinner?&#8212
Title: God Is Calling Thee
Author: B. E. W. (1911)
Refrain First Line: Come, sinner, God is calling thee
Meter: 10.8.10.8 R
Scripture:
Topic: Invitation
Source: Timeless Truths (http://library.timelesstruths.org/music/God_Is_Calling_Thee); Faith Publishing House, Evening Light Songs, 1949, edited 1987 (431); The Gospel Trumpet Company, Select Hymns, 1911 (70)
Tune Information
Name: [Is God calling thee, O guilty sinner?]
Composer: Barney E. Warren (1911)
Meter: 10.8.10.8 R
Key: A♭ Major
Source: Timeless Truths (http://library.timelesstruths.org/music/God_Is_Calling_Thee); Faith Publishing House, Evening Light Songs, 1949, edited 1987 (431); The Gospel Trumpet Company, Select Hymns, 1911 (70)
